Study Design and Methodology

The study, conducted over a period of five years, included participants from regions characterized by varying climates, including humid subtropical, arid, and temperate zones. Participants were monitored annually through clinical examinations and self-reported surveys. The focus was on assessing the prevalence of conditions such as balanitis, penile dermatitis, and other dermatological issues related to the penis. Data were analyzed to determine correlations between climatic conditions and the incidence of these health issues.

Key Findings on Penile Health

The research revealed a notable correlation between climate and the incidence of penile health issues. In humid subtropical regions, there was a higher prevalence of balanitis, a condition characterized by inflammation of the glans penis. The study suggests that the high humidity and temperature in these areas may contribute to the growth of bacteria and fungi, which are known to cause balanitis.

In contrast, participants from arid regions reported fewer instances of balanitis but a higher occurrence of penile dermatitis. This condition, often resulting from dry skin, was attributed to the low humidity and high temperatures typical of desert climates. The study also found that men in temperate zones experienced fewer penile health issues overall, suggesting that moderate climatic conditions may be more conducive to penile health.

Implications for American Men

These findings have significant implications for American men, particularly those living in regions with extreme climatic conditions. Men in humid areas may benefit from increased awareness and preventive measures against balanitis, such as maintaining good hygiene and using antifungal treatments when necessary. Conversely, men in arid regions should focus on moisturizing and protecting their skin to prevent dermatitis.

The study underscores the importance of understanding the specific health risks associated with one's environment. By recognizing these risks, American men can take proactive steps to protect their penile health, potentially reducing the incidence of related conditions.
